Honeycomb sponge and Honeycomb disc 96 are sponge shaped type I atelocollagen scaffolds and have a honeycomb-like porous structure and high pore density. This honeycomb structure enables facile supply of nutrients to cells and easy excretion of waste products.
Applications
3D culture
Cell transplantation
Sustained-release of bioactive compounds
Features
The honeycomb structure facilitates the access of nutrients to the cultured cells and the removal of waste products from the sponge, allowing cells to proliferate within the sponge.
Cells are easily harvested by collagenase treatment.
It is biodegradable and suitable for cell transplantation
Type of collagen
Bovine dermis derived atelocollagen
CSH-10Atelocollagen, Honeycomb sponge Sterilized
Size: approximately 3×3×2 mm/sponge
Total surface area: about 2,000 cm²/g
Weight per volume: 12-13 mg/mL
Pore size: 200-400 μm
CSH-96Atelocollagen, Honeycomb Disc 96 Sterilized
Size : φ6mm×2 mm
Pore size: 200-400 μm
